Summary
Specialized field of clinical laboratory technicians who operate ultrasound equipment to non-invasively observe and image internal organs and blood flow of the human body, providing diagnostic information.
Description
Ultrasound sonographers (clinical laboratory) use ultrasound diagnostic equipment to acquire and analyze images of various body parts such as the abdomen, heart, carotid arteries, and blood vessels, supporting physicians' diagnoses. They explain the purpose of the examination to patients, adjust patient positions, configure equipment, operate probes, perform image measurements, and after the examination, organize findings to create reports. It is non-invasive with high safety, and its importance is increasing due to the aging society and growing demand for health checkups.
Future Outlook
With the aging population and increasing health checkup demand, the need for ultrasound examinations is expected to continue expanding. With the adoption of AI diagnostic support technologies and remote ultrasound examinations, growth is anticipated in this field requiring advanced expertise and ongoing technical training.
